Labra (village)
Labra ( ka, ლაბრა, ab, Лабра, hy, Լաբրա) is a village in Ochamchira District, Abkhazia Abkhazia, ka, აფხაზეთი, tr, , xmf, აბჟუა, abzhua, or ( or ), officially the Republic of Abkhazia, is a partially recognised state in the South Caucasus, recognised by most countries as part of Georgia, which vi .... It is populated predominantly by Hamshen Armenians who founded the village in 1890 after emigration from Ordu in the Ottoman Empire.Abkhazia Armenians: Holding a home in an unstable territory
